Claims Adjuster -Financial & Specialty Markets

Leeds

Primary Details

Time Type: Full time Worker Type: Employee To examine, evaluate and process Claims estimates and paid Claim values in accordance with policy terms and conditions in line with the QBE Claims Philosophy The opportunity

The Claims team has been built to meet the evolving needs of our business and our customers. The team is a formidable force for QBE, comprising over five hundred people spread across multiple locations within UK and the rest of Europe, and reflecting the diversity and strength of the region. Handling over 200,000 claims a year, QBE has built a reputation for excellence within the market and is widely recognized for its technical expertise. You will be responsible for handling Financial Lines claims up to a value of £500k across multiple lines of business within this area. You will be based in the Leeds office and with our FLEX@QBE policy there is scope to work from home 3 days a week.

Your new role

You will be in a team of around 10 people and work closely with team, the Senior Adjusters and your Team Leader to help support the implementation of the overall Claims strategy to enable successful deliver of business targets.

Communicate effectively and efficiently by telephone and email.

Able to produce High-Quality work Consistently.

Handling all claims competently to ensure that they are adequately reserved and settled as economically and fairly as possible, with a focus being the Customer at all times.

Ability to confidently handle high value claims.

Support the development of relationships with internal and external customers.

About you

Experience of delivering exceptional Customer Service through multiple channels including telephone, email, and video conferencing.

Excellent computer skills; familiarity with Microsoft Office, Email, Teams.

Effective relationship management skills.

Knowledge of Financial Lines.
